We are a Chicago-based non-profit, non-partisan research institute that examines issues and trends affecting US national strategy and security.

January 20, 2011  Post-Conference Report  
The International Human Rights Law Institute of DePaul University and the National Strategy Forum convened a conference in October 2010 addressing the challenges of applying international law to non-state actors and asymmetric threats.  Click here to read the report: Asymmetrical Warfare and International Law in the 21st Century.  

January 6, 2011 - 
NSFR Special Report  Major General Neal Creighton, a U.S. coordinator of the Panama Canal Treaty Negotiations, describes in his new article, The Panama Canal Treaty-An Update, how Panama has flourished and U.S.-Latin American relations have improved since control of the canal was returned to Panama.

August 30, 2010 - Geopolitics in the South China Sea
  The recent Pentagon analysis of China's military suggests that China is making deep inroads into the South China Sea and Indian Ocean Region.  These events are creating geopolitical ripples that present opportunity for U.S. engagement in the region.  Read the analysis on the NSFR Blog.

August 24, 2010 - "The U.S.-Pakistan National Security Relationship"
  The monsoon flooding has created the possibility of Pakistan becoming a failed state.  This article synthesizes the observations of esteemed Pakistan commentators by suggesting a number of complementary issue areas for U.S.-Pakistan cooperation and the effective use of foreign aid.  Read the article on the NSFR Blog.
